Choosing the Right Platform:

Choosing the Right Platform Choosing the right platform is crucial for the success of your online store. Key factors to consider when choosing a platform include ease of use, flexibility, pricing, and scalability.

While several popular e-commerce platforms are available such as Shopify, WooCommerce, Magento, and BigCommerce, you need to compare them to determine the best fit for your business. Shopify is ideal for beginners with an easy interface and a vast range of extensions.

At the same time, WooCommerce provides complete control over the online store, coupled with several plugins for added functionality.

BigCommerce and Magento offer excellent scalability, but the latter is more complicated to handle and has a higher learning curve. Each platform comes with its own benefits and drawbacks.

While Shopify is easy to use, it can be expensive, with the dependence on third-party plugins leading to higher associated costs.

 On the other hand, WooCommerce requires added maintenance and expertise, which can be challenging for beginners.

When making the final decision, make sure to consider the unique needs of your business and prioritize essential features. By doing this, you can select the right platform that aligns with your requirements.

Creating and Setting up Your Online Store:

Ø  Creating and Setting up Your Online Store: Choosing a domain name is the first step in setting up your online store. It's crucial to find a name that is catchy and easy to remember. Your domain name should also be relevant to your business and reflect your brand's personality.

Ø  Selecting a theme is an important aspect of creating an online store. Your website's design should be visually appealing and easy to navigate. It should also be responsive, ensuring that your store can be accessed from any device.

Ø  Product categories are essential for organizing your inventory and providing a seamless shopping experience for your customers. Ensure that your categories are relevant, logical, and easy to access.

Ø  Payment gateways and processing are crucial aspects of your online store. You need to offer your customers multiple payment options and ensure that their personal information is secure. Integration with shipping partners is important to ensure that your customers can receive their orders on time.

Ø  You can also offer free shipping or discounts on bulk purchases to attract more customers.

Ø  Website security is a critical aspect of your online store. You need to ensure that your website is protected from hackers and other online threats. This can be achieved by using secure hosting and implementing other security measures.

Ø  Creating a return policy is necessary to provide customers with peace of mind when making purchases. Make your policy clear and easy to follow to ensure customer satisfaction.

Ø  Setting up email marketing is an effective way to promote your online store and keep customers informed of new products and discounts. Ensure that your email campaigns are engaging and relevant to your customers.

Ø  Creating a social media presence is crucial to building your brand and engaging with your customers. Use relevant platforms to post engaging content and build a loyal following.

With these key points in mind, you can create a successful online store that offers a seamless shopping experience for your customers.

Creating Product Listings:

Ø  Creating a compelling product listing is crucial for any online store to attract and retain customers. Start by uploading high-quality images and videos of your products to allow customers to see them in detail. Remember, a picture speaks a thousand words and can make or break a sale. So, choose images and videos that showcase your products in the best light possible.

Ø  Next, add product descriptions that are detailed yet straightforward. Your descriptions should explain your product's benefits, features, and any unique selling points. It would be best if you avoided using technical jargon, which only confuses customers.

Ø  When it comes to pricing, there are different strategies you can use. You can set a flat price, offer discounts or bundle up products by offering package deals. Ensure that you research pricing for similar products to make your pricing competitive.

Ø  Make sure to consider delivery and other costs when pricing your products.

Ø  Lastly, managing your inventory is essential. Set up alerts for when products are running low so that you're always ready to restock.

Ø  You can also use inventory management software to make things easier. With good inventory management, you can avoid losing sales when products go out of stock.

Creating an effective product listing is a blend of creativity and strategy. Therefore, ensure that you strike a balance between showcasing your products' features and providing a functional platform for customers to make informed buying decisions.

Marketing Your Online Store:

Marketing Your Online Store Marketing your online store is critical to its success. It’s not enough to simply create an online store, you must also promote it effectively. There are multiple marketing channels available to you, and you should choose the ones that align best with your business goals.

Ø  Search engine optimization (SEO) is important for driving organic traffic to your site. Begin by researching appropriate keywords for your site, optimizing your meta titles and descriptions, and submitting your sitemaps to Google and Bing.

Ø  You can also explore paid advertising options such as Google AdWords or social media advertising.

Ø  Affiliate marketing is another popular option that allows you to partner with other websites or influencers to promote your products. This strategy can help you reach new audiences, and you will only pay commissions on the sales generated through these partnerships.

Ø  Email marketing is an effective way to nurture relationships with your existing customers and keep them engaged. Make sure to personalize your content, segment your audience, and avoid spamming your subscribers.

Ø  Social media marketing is another effective way to expand your brand's reach and engage with your target audience. You can create social media posts, engage with your followers, and run paid social media campaigns.

Ø  Influencer marketing is also an effective way to reach new audiences, especially if you partner with influencers whose values align with your brand.

Ø  Finally, consider developing a content marketing strategy. This approach involves creating compelling content that will attract and engage your target audiences. You can create blog posts, videos, infographics, and social media posts that provide value to your audience.

 Remember that each marketing channel has its own unique benefits, so it's important to analyze their effectiveness and adjust your strategy accordingly.

Optimizing Your Online Store for Sales:

So you have set up your online store, but are you optimizing it for sales?

Ø  Cross-selling and upselling are essential for increasing the average order value. For instance, if a customer is buying a laptop, suggest high-quality headphones as a cross-sell.

Ø  Implementing urgency tactics like limited time offers and 'almost sold out' notifications can help create a sense of urgency, pushing customers towards making a purchase.

Ø  Building trust with the customer through quality customer service and free shipping is crucial. By exceeding customer expectations, you can turn them into loyal brand ambassadors.

Ø  Lastly, provide excellent customer service by addressing customer queries promptly and providing assistance throughout the shopping experience. A happy customer is more likely to return and shop again!
